As an example, the wasp's regime is usually to convey the paralyzed cricket to the burrow, leave it on the threshold, go inside of to view that all is nicely, arise, and afterwards drag the cricket in. When the cricket is moved some inches absent while the wasp is inside of earning her preliminary inspection, the wasp, on rising from the burrow, will provide the cricket back to the brink, but not inside of, and may then repeat the preparatory process of entering the burrow to find out that anything is all appropriate. If once again the cricket is taken out a number of inches though the wasp is within, once again she's going to shift the cricket nearly the threshold and reenter the burrow to get a last check. The wasp under no circumstances thinks of pulling the cricket straight in. On one particular occasion this process was repeated forty periods, Along with the identical result. [from Dean Wooldridge's Mechanical Man: The Bodily Foundation of Smart Lifestyle]}

The knowledge is sent back via efferent fibers to the pretectal place after which you can towards the Edinger-Westphal nucleus, which has preganglionic parasympathetic neurons whose axons travel inside the oculomotor nerve. Efferent impulses go while in the oculomotor nerve for the orbit the place they type a synapse during the ciliary ganglion. Postganglionic fibres (short ciliary nerves) innervate the ciliary muscle mass leading to it to agreement. You can find also a sparse sympathetic innervation of ciliary muscle, which has a very minimal capability to rest the muscle mass. Accommodation also brings about constriction of the pupil because of contraction of the sphincter pupillae and convergent eye actions because of contraction with the medial, superior, and inferior recti which might be all innervated through the oculomotor nerve.|Many debates have centered on questions about the personhood of various classes of entities. Its college of creativeness is built of accumulated practical experience, and therefore constantly operates in relation to the earth also to other beings inhabiting it.|Originally, the sphex's conduct seemed intelligent, purposeful. It correctly entered the burrow to find predators. But when it truly "recognized" what it was executing, then it wouldn't repeat the action 40 instances inside a row!! That is definitely Silly!! It can be reasonable to suppose, thus, that it won't genuinely recognize what it really is performing at all. It is actually carrying out a rote, mechanical behavior -- and It appears blissfully ignorant of its condition. We might say that it's "unaware" on the redundancy of its activity. To become "Resourceful", Hofstadter then claims, would be to be antisphexish -- to behave, that is, as opposed to the sphex. If you wish to make a equipment that is certainly antisphexish, Then you certainly should give it a chance to keep track of its have conduct so that it'll not get trapped in ruts similar to the Sphex's. Take into consideration a robot that features a primary list of Personal computer plans that govern its actions (get in touch with these first-purchase applications). One method to make the robot more antisphexish can be to jot down special second-order (or meta-level) applications whose Major task was not to create robot-conduct but instead to monitor All those to start with-get applications that do create the robot-behavior to ensure that those systems didn't get caught in almost any "stupid" ruts. (A well-known example of a device caught inside a rut could be the scene from several previous science fiction films in which a robotic misses the doorway and bangs in to the wall repeatedly once again, incapable of resolving its Predicament -- "unaware" of its predicament.)
